成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

怎樣建設高性能、低延遲的系統?

開發 架構
使用低延遲的存儲設備,如SSD(固態硬盤)替代傳統的HDD(機械硬盤)。對于特別需要高性能的場景,可以使用NVMe SSD。實現高性能和低延遲系統需要從多個方面進行綜合優化。這些優化策略需要根據具體的應用場景和需求進行調整和完善。

實現高性能和低延遲系統涉及多個方面,包括硬件、軟件、系統架構和算法優化等。以下是一些通用的方法:

圖片圖片

硬件優化

  • CPU:選擇具有高主頻、多核心和多線程的CPU,以支持高并發的處理需求。
  • 內存:使用高速的RAM(如DDR4或更高版本的內存),并確保足夠的內存容量以支持系統的運行。
  • 存儲:使用低延遲的存儲設備,如SSD(固態硬盤)替代傳統的HDD(機械硬盤)。對于特別需要高性能的場景,可以使用NVMe SSD。
  • 網絡:選擇高速和低延遲的網絡設備,如使用千兆或萬兆網卡,以及低延遲的交換機和路由器。

2. 軟件優化

代碼優化

  • 高效算法:選擇時間復雜度和空間復雜度較低的算法。
  • 減少不必要的計算:避免不必要的計算,例如緩存計算結果,避免重復計算。
  • 編程語言和模型:選擇高性能的編程語言(如C、C++或Go)和編程模型(如并發編程模型)。
  • 代碼審查:定期進行代碼審查,確保代碼的高效性和正確性。

數據處理優化

  • 數據庫優化:使用索引、分區、緩存等技術優化數據庫查詢性能。
  • IO優化:使用異步IO、批量IO等技術減少IO操作的延遲。
  • 數據結構:選擇適合的數據結構,如哈希表、紅黑樹等,以支持高效的查詢和更新操作。

并發控制

  • 選擇合適的并發模型:如多線程、異步編程、事件驅動編程等。
  • 鎖優化:避免頻繁的鎖競爭,使用無鎖數據結構或優化鎖的使用方式。
  • 線程池:使用線程池來管理和復用線程,減少線程的創建和銷毀開銷。

3. 系統架構優化

  • 微服務架構:將系統拆分為多個小的、獨立的服務,每個服務專注于一個特定的功能,提高系統的可擴展性和可維護性。
  • 緩存:使用緩存技術(如Redis、Memcached等)來減少對數據庫的訪問壓力,提高系統的響應速度。
  • 負載均衡:使用負載均衡技術來分發請求,避免單點故障和性能瓶頸。
  • 消息隊列:使用消息隊列(如Kafka、RabbitMQ等)來解耦系統組件,提高系統的并發處理能力和穩定性。

4. 算法優化

  • 選擇適當的算法:根據問題的特點選擇合適的算法,如排序、搜索、圖算法等。
  • 優化算法參數:調整算法參數以獲取最佳性能。
  • 并行和分布式計算:利用多核CPU、GPU或分布式計算資源來加速算法的執行。

5. 其他優化策略

  • 性能監控和調優:使用性能監控工具(如JProfiler、VisualVM等)來識別系統的性能瓶頸,并進行針對性的優化。
  • 預測和優化:利用機器學習技術預測系統的負載和性能,提前進行資源分配和優化。
  • 測試:進行充分的測試,包括單元測試、集成測試、性能測試等,確保系統的穩定性和性能。

綜上所述,實現高性能和低延遲系統需要從多個方面進行綜合優化。這些優化策略需要根據具體的應用場景和需求進行調整和完善。


責任編輯:武曉燕 來源: 編程一生
相關推薦

2011-07-13 16:08:09

Web

2017-02-13 11:30:56

5G4GMWC

2023-01-05 09:33:38

低代碼高性能引擎

2012-01-11 15:15:59

用戶體驗高性能

2024-09-02 18:10:20

2017-09-22 16:37:31

互聯網

2022-08-22 17:46:56

虛擬數倉Impala

2020-10-13 18:09:22

開發框架開源

2024-11-20 19:56:36

2023-04-28 18:37:38

直播低延遲探索

2010-01-28 14:50:15

2021-10-08 08:15:25

Windows 11VBS性能

2023-09-22 11:48:37

2012-11-08 17:14:34

思科網絡技術數據中心

2016-12-21 09:33:40

2019-01-02 16:38:37

Golang彈幕

2019-01-02 16:47:46

Golang彈幕

2025-06-03 08:15:00

微服務架構異步任務隊列

2011-04-12 10:52:43

布線系統

2019-01-02 16:50:30

Golang彈幕
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: 亚洲欧美在线观看 | 日韩精品一区二 | 国产成人99久久亚洲综合精品 | 成年人网站在线观看视频 | 欧美一区二区三区在线看 | 国产精品一区二区三区久久 | 精品国产乱码久久久久久久久 | 免费一级片 | 久艹av| 四虎在线播放 | 97免费在线视频 | 99久久精品国产一区二区三区 | 狠狠干综合视频 | 久久综合久久自在自线精品自 | 欧美日韩国产精品激情在线播放 | 一区二区三区中文字幕 | 国产av毛片 | 亚洲一区二区三区在线播放 | 黄色av网站免费看 | 国产精品18hdxxxⅹ在线 | 国产精品91久久久久久 | 色爱综合网 | 美女视频一区二区三区 | 亚洲久在线 | 精品一区二区三区四区五区 | 黄色在线播放视频 | 91久久久久| 国产高清视频在线观看 | 美日韩精品 | 影音先锋亚洲资源 | 亚洲精品成人免费 | 久久69精品久久久久久久电影好 | 色综合美女 | 欧美不卡一区 | 欧美aⅴ| 久久久久久久久91 | 99精品国自产在线 | 亚洲高清中文字幕 | 国产成人在线视频播放 | 成人在线中文字幕 | 青青草华人在线视频 |